Daily indexing volume limit exceeded.
Error in 'UnifiedSearch': Your Splunk license expired or you have exceeded your license limit too many times. Renew your Splunk license by visiting www.splunk.com/store or calling 866.GET.SPLUNK.
How to resolve this issue.
Please help on this issue.
If you're using an enterprise license, you can contact support and they'll assist you in obtaining a reset license. If you aren't an enterprise customer, you're going to have to wait for 30 days to the license violations to clear before you're allowed to use the search functionality again. We allow 5 violations within a 30 day rolling window for enterprise customers, 3 for those using the free license.
If you go to the link I'll post below, you can find a search you can enable in the future that will alert you to any violations as they occur so that you don't end up in this situation again.
